Liggins Institute

The Liggins Institute at the University of Auckland has an exciting opportunity for a Research Doctor to join their busy Follow-Up Studies team.

This role will work in the LiFEPATH group - a collegial, multidisciplinary team including scientists and clinicians, conducting translational research that examines clinical problems at a molecular level through whole animal physiology to clinical trial and application.

Our research programme focuses on how maternal, foetal and neonatal nutrition and the intrauterine environment affect foetal and postnatal growth, childhood development and lifelong health.
